Five points that decide the purchase, read from each firm official data.
E2T runs a EOD → Trailing drawdown and CTI runs Balance-based.
Trailing means the limit rises with your equity peak, open positions included: giving profit back can end the account even without a real loss. EOD only recalculates at the session close, which forgives intraday swings.
In practice that is $1.5K a $3.5K of room at E2T and -5% / -10% at CTI.
The cheapest entry is CTI, from $24.65 with the coupon applied at checkout, against $75.00 at E2T.
The discount differs too: 50% OFF at E2T and 15% OFF at CTI.
Add the activation fee at E2T before comparing: it is charged after you pass and never shows up in the evaluation price.
CTI charges no activation fee, so the price you see is the full cost up to the funded account.
On the split, E2T pays 80% and CTI pays 100%.
Neither offers a day-one payout, so plan around each standard cycle.
Declared speed: Monthly at E2T and 14 days at CTI.
E2T enforces a consistency rule (Yes), which stops a single day from carrying the whole result.
CTI has no consistency requirement, so one strong day counts in full.
Minimum trading days: 10 at E2T and 3 at CTI.
E2T explicitly bans: HFT, Latency arbitrage.
CTI explicitly bans: HFT, Latency arbitrage, Hedging between accounts.
If the goal is testing the model on the smallest possible budget, CTI has the cheaper entry.
If reputation matters more than price, E2T is rated 4.6 on Trustpilot.
Platforms: E2T runs on Rithmic, NinjaTrader, Finamark, Tradovate; CTI, on Match-Trader. A strategy tied to one platform decides this on its own.
There is no better firm in the abstract: there is the one that matches your drawdown, your trading hours and how fast you need to withdraw.
